Vicki Lawrence’s “The Night the Lights Went Out in Georgia” falls off the survey from all the way up at number ten. I guess people suddenly realized they were sick of it.

Only three debuts this week. Alice Cooper’s “No More Mr. Nice Guy” (25BB/7KJR), “You’ll Never Get to Heaven” by the Stylistics (23/27), and Billy Preston’s “Will it Go Round in Circles” (1/2).

Elvis Presley’s “Fool,” the B-side of “Steamroller Blues,” joins it on the survey.

“Reeling in the Years” by Steely Dan drops all the way off the survey from number 18.

Seven debuts this week. The overachievers are Jim Stafford’s “Swamp Witch,” (39BB/15KJR), “So Very Hard to Go” by Tower of Power (17/7), and Bette Midler’s remake of the Andrews Sisters’ “Boogie Woogie Bugle Boy” (8/1). Underachieving will be “Funky Worm” by the Ohio Players (15/30), George Harrison’s “Give Me Love (Give Me Peace on Earth)” (1/10), and Paul Simon’s “Kodachrome” (2/8).
